Somerset Close is in Gillingham and in North Dorset district. SP8 4LY is located in the Gillingham electoral ward, within the English Parliamentary constituency of North Dorset. This postcode has been in use since 1980-01-01.

Is Somerset Close Street dangerous?

In 2023, 122 crimes were reported near Somerset Close . 56% of streets in the UK are more dangerous. This street can be considered safe. The most common type of crime was violence and sexual offences. Crime rate was measured within a 0.5 mile radius of SP8 4LY.

Employment

The percentage of retired residents living in SP8 4LY area is much higher than the country's average. According to Census 2011, 38% residents of this area were retired, while the average in the UK was 14%.
